Mark Q. Holifield
2017
In 2017, Mark Q. Holifield earned a total compensation of $3.8M as Executive Vice President - Supply Chain & Product Development at Home Depot, a 3% increase compared to previous year.
Compensation breakdown
Non-Equity Incentive Plan | $879,812 |
---|---|
Option Awards | $409,986 |
Salary | $795,385 |
Stock Awards | $1,688,772 |
Other | $37,003 |
Total | $3,810,958 |
Holifield received $1.7M in stock awards, accounting for 44% of the total pay in 2017.
Holifield also received $879.8K in non-equity incentive plan, $410K in option awards, $795.4K in salary and $37K in other compensation.
